Great Southern Killarney has been an iconic retreat for over 160 years and was originally opened as The Railway Hotel in 1854 with the proud boast of being Ireland’s first purpose-built hotel. This stately property has indeed a prestigious history & the original features of its elegant Victorian architecture have been retained throughout the many years that the hotel has been welcoming guests from across the globe. Although the splendour of the hotel captivates guests, it is the exceptional and genuine hospitality for which the hotel is renowned that transforms a visitor into a life-long friend.

Uniquely surrounded by 6 acres of beautiful private gardens in the centre of bustling Killarney town, as well its favourable location adjacent to Killarney Railway Station, Great Southern Killarney provides an unrivalled location for visitors to Killarney town.
